Voting Rules for the First Owner's Meeting of Yichang City (Property Area Name)
Article 1 In order to regulate (Property Area Name) voting at the first Owner's Meeting and safeguard the legal rights of owners to participate in property management activities, these rules are formulated in accordance with the provisions of relevant laws, regulations and normative documents such as the Civil Code of the People's Republic of China, the State Council's " Property Management Regulations ", "Hubei Province Property Service and Management Regulations", "Yichang Residential Community Property Management Regulations" and the Ministry of Housing and Urban-Rural Development's " Guidelines for the Guidance Rules for the Owner's Meeting and Owner's Committee" and other relevant laws, regulations and normative documents.
Article 2 These rules apply to the voting of the "Rules of Procedure for the Owners' Meeting", "Management Rules", "Owners' Committee Election Measures", "Owners' Committee Work Rules" and the election of the first Owners' Committee , and establish the Owners' Meeting of the Owners' Committee.
Article 3 The first owners' meeting of this property area shall be held under the guidance and assistance of the street office (town people's government) and the residential (village) committee.
Article 4 Before the voting of the first owners' meeting, the "Rules of Procedure for the Owner's Meeting", "Management Rules", "Owner's Committee Election Measures" and "Owner's Committee Work Rules" formulated by the Preparatory Group for the First Owner's Meeting (hereinafter referred to as the Preparatory Group) shall be announced in a prominent position in the property area in accordance with relevant regulations. The owner may raise an objection, and the preparatory group shall respond to the objection.
Article 5 When an owner attends the owner's meeting, the identity of the owner and the area of the exclusive part they own shall be determined in accordance with the provisions of laws, regulations, rules and normative documents.
Article 6 The building area and total building area of the proprietary part shall be determined according to the following methods:
(I) The area of the proprietary part of shall be calculated according to the area recorded in the real estate registration book of the ; if the property rights have not been registered, the area measured by the surveying and mapping agency; if the actual measurement has not been conducted, the area recorded in the house sale contract ;
(II) The total area of the building shall be calculated according to the statistical sum of the preceding paragraph;
Article 7 The number of owners and total number of owners shall be determined according to the following methods:
(I) The number of owners shall be calculated according to the number of proprietary parts, and a proprietary part shall be calculated according to the total number of proprietary parts.
(II) The parts that have not been sold and have not been delivered but have not been delivered are calculated as one person;
(II) If the same buyer has more than one proprietary part, it is calculated as one person;
(IV) The total number of people is calculated according to the statistical sum of the preceding paragraph.
(V) If a proprietary part has more than two owners, one person shall elect one person to exercise the right to vote;

Article 13 If voting is performed by paper voting, the preparatory group shall confirm the identity of the owner.
If the voting is conducted by registered mail and postal express in paper voting, the preparatory group shall also confirm the owner's mailing address and other information. If
- votes by electronic voting, the preparatory group shall publish the electronic voting rules and voting operation guidelines for the owner to bind the house information according to the procedures. The preparatory group shall confirm the identity of the owner. The preparatory group shall also open and close the voting platform in accordance with the starting point and end point of the meeting time specified in the notice of the first owners' meeting (the time span should not exceed 20 days).
Article 15 If voting by email, the preparatory group shall confirm the owner's identity and owner's email account and other information.
Article 16 If voting by WeChat or QQ, the preparatory group shall confirm the owner's identity and the owner's WeChat ID (mobile phone number), QQ number and other information.
Article 17 Preparatory group shall form an invoice receiving and receiving group, each group shall have no less than 2 people, composed of enthusiastic owners recruited from the preparatory group.
candidates and their immediate relatives should be avoided.
Article 18 If voting by paper voting, the invoice sending and receiving group shall be responsible for issuing paper voting election ballots (hereinafter referred to as paper voting). If the invoice sending and receiving group submits paper tickets in person, the owner shall sign the paper ticket issuance and receipt registration form. When the ticket collector is a non-owner, the invoice group shall contact and inform the owner on the spot and ask the ticket collector to transfer the paper ticket to the owner in a timely manner; if it is placed in the owner's mailbox or the exclusive part of the owner's building, the invoice group shall record the details; if it is mailed, the invoice group shall keep the mailing stub.
The time for issuing paper tickets is day. After the time for issuing paper tickets is over, the preparatory team shall announce the issuance of paper tickets. The publication includes: the basic situation of delivery of paper tickets; the list of owners who cannot be delivered (tip: it is recommended to use the house location information); the matters that the owners who have not received paper tickets are not notified (including asking the owner to contact the preparation group immediately after seeing the published information, collect the paper ticket before the voting deadline, and exercise the voting rights); the contact information of the preparation group, etc.
Article 19 The owner shall express his consent, objection or abstention to the "Rules of Procedure for the Owner's Meeting", "Management Rules", "Owner's Committee Election Measures", "Owner's Committee Work Rules" and each candidate of the Owner's Committee in accordance with his true wishes. If voting by paper voting, the owner should fill in the corresponding column on the paper ticket and sign his or her name in the signature column.
Article 20 If voting is carried out by paper voting, the voting time shall be based on the time of the notice of the first owners' meeting. The issuance of paper tickets and voting can be conducted at the same time. Voting is carried out in the following (multiple choice) method:
(I) Mobile voting. That is, during the voting period, the invoice group will come to collect the owner's votes. After confirming the identity of the voter's owner, the owner will put the filled and signed paper tickets into the mobile ballot box carried by the invoice group.
(II) Centralized voting. That is, during the voting period, the preparatory group will set up a ballot box at the entrance and exit of the property area or at the designated location. The owner or trustee will put the filled and signed paper tickets into the ballot box with a valid certificate. The invoice sending and receiving team shall do a good job in identity verification, signing and registering paper tickets at the voting point. The preparatory group should invite the residents' committee to send personnel to supervise.

Article 26 When the voting is over, under the guidance and supervision of the post-commissioned committee of the street office (town people's government) and the residential (village) Ethnic Affairs Commission, the vote checker, vote counter, and vote monitor shall conduct public vote checking, vote counting, and vote counting, and counting the voting results. If necessary, you can invite a notarization agency to make an on-site notarization.
Article 27 The preparatory group shall count the voting results and announce them within the day after the voting for the first owners' meeting.
preparation group shall archive and save the voting results of the first owners' meeting and their related information and the owners' voting information for verification.
Owners can check their voting information.
Article 28: Any voting required by the owners' meeting, the owners whose exclusive area of the property area accounts for more than two-thirds and whose number accounts for more than two-thirds shall participate, otherwise the vote will be invalid.
Article 29 "Rules of Procedure for the Owner's Meeting", "Management Rules", "Regulations on Election of Owners' Committees", and "Rules of Working Owners' Committees" are approved by the vote with the consent of more than half of the owners who participate in the voting area of the exclusive part and more than half of the owners who participate in the voting.
Article 30 The election of members and alternate members of the first owners’ committee shall be determined according to the following principles:
(I) Both the formal members and alternate members of the owners’ committee shall be approved by the owners’ owners’ owners’ committee who participate in the voting area and the owners’ owners’ voting for more than half of the area and the owners’ voting for more than half of the voting.
(II) The formal members and alternate members of the owners' committee were elected together, and the number of votes they received was sorted. The top candidates were elected as formal members of the owners' committee. The former candidate is elected as an alternate member after being elected as a member with the lowest votes among the formal members. (Tip: The number of blanks should be filled in according to the number of formal members and alternate members of the owners' committee in the "Owner's Committee Election Measures" and the "Owner's Conference Rules")
(III) When the candidates agreed by more than half of the owners participating in the voting area and more than half of the owners participating in the voting exceed the number of candidates to be selected, the number of owners who are agreed to by the candidates is sorted from high to low, and the number of owners with high owners is elected. (Or sorted from high to low by the area of the proprietary part, and the top candidate with a high area of the proprietary part is elected; or sorted from high to low by the sum of the number of owners and the number of exclusive part, and the top candidate with a high value is elected) (optional)
(IV) When the last candidate with the consent of more than half of the owners participating in the voting for the proprietary part and more than half of the owners participating in the voting for the last candidate (that is, more than two tied places are produced), the tied candidates are determined by the draw of lots.
(V) When more than half of the owners participating in the voting area and more than half of the owners participating in the voting have fewer candidates than the number of candidates to be elected (i.e. less than the name), the number of members who are insufficient shall be solicited within 30 days according to the requirements of the difference election and conduct by-election until the official membership quota is full. When the number of alternate members is insufficient, the owners' committee shall determine a separate time to convene a meeting of the owners' meeting for by-election.
Article 31 The owners participating in the voting shall clearly express their opinions, and may vote for voting in favor, against, or abstain from voting. Any of the following circumstances shall be deemed invalid and shall not be included in the number and area of the votes participating in the owners' meeting:
(I) Although the vote has been voted, it has not clearly expressed its opinion on favor, objection, or abstention;
(II) The voter's signature cannot be identified due to failure to fill in, alter, unclear handwriting, etc.
Article 32 The number of votes voted by the owners at the first owners' meeting is invalid if the number of voters and area to be voted in this property area is equal to or less than the number of voters and area to be voted in this property area.
The number of people selected for each vote exceeds the specified number of people to be selected is invalid, and the number of people to be selected is equal to or less is valid. The invalid votes referred to in this paragraph are included in the number of people and areas participating in the votes at this owners' meeting.
Article 33 If the voting opinions on a single matter are not filled in according to the symbols stipulated in the voting ballot, the voting opinions on the individual matter are invalid, but they do not affect the statistics of voting opinions on other matters; if the voting opinions are modified, they must be signed at the final selection of voting opinions.
Article 34 If the first owners' meeting voted to pass the "Rules of Procedure for the Owner's Meeting" and the "Management Rules" and the number of elected members of the first owners' committee (excluding alternate members) reaches the number of people (the number of people agreed in the "Rules of Procedure for the Owner's Meeting"), the owners' meeting of this property area shall be established.
Article 35 If the owner has objections to the voting election, he shall promptly submit it to the preparatory group, and the preparatory group shall respond; if the owner is not satisfied with the preparatory group's reply, he may request the street office (town people's government) to coordinate and resolve the issue.
If an owner finds that there are illegal acts during the voting and election of the first owners' meeting, he shall report it to the street office (town people's government).
